Mercedes team member robbed at gunpoint

Mercedes have confirmed that a team member was a 'little shaken up' when robbed at gunpoint in Mexico City in the build-up to this weekend's grand prix. According to Press Association Sport, watches and wallets were stolen when two gunmen targeted a chauffeur-driven car that was on its way to the team hotel. Both the team member and the driver were unhurt in the ordeal, which took place when they stuck in traffic. 'A team member was robbed while travelling from the airport towards the city on Wednesday when in heavy stationary traffic,' a Mercedes spokesperson said. 'Wallets and watches were taken and there were no physical injuries, but they were a little shaken up for obvious reasons....
